Product Overview

Sheepshaver
Sheepshaver

Description: Sheepshaver is an open-source PowerPC emulator that allows users to run Mac OS 7.5.2 to 9.0.4 on Intel-based computers running Linux, Windows or macOS. It provides a way to use older PowerPC Mac software on modern systems.
